INTRODUCTION: Tomorrow, we as a nation will pause to honor our hero’s; those who have

given their lives to protect our home land, to protect our families and our family’s freedoms. It

was in 1868 that a declaration was made by President Andrew Johnson, that May 30th would be

a day to decorate with flowers, the graves of union soldiers. After World War 1, that day was

set aside to honor all of those killed in all our wars and also to pay homage to deceased

relatives and friends. We need to praise our God for all those special people in our lives that

have given us the freedoms we have and the cherished memories we hold in our hearts today:

I. HOW MANY VETERANS HAVE DIED TO PROTECT OUR FREEDOMS?

To date 2,852,901 men and women have died to keep this nation free. We are free today

because in years gone by men and women paid the price to purchase our freedoms in their own

blood. We are grateful for our freedoms today but we must remember that are freedoms were

not free: Our Lord Jesus said: John 15:13.
